Jiganhat

Jiganhat is a village located in Unchahara tehsil of Satna district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Unchehara (tehsildar office) and 5km away from district headquarter Satna. As per 2009 stats, Jignahat is the gram panchayat of Jiganhat village.

About Jiganhat

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jiganhat is 463913. The village spans a total geographical area of 775.77 hectares. Satna is nearest town to Jiganhat village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 5km away.

Population of Jiganhat

Below is a concise population overview of Jiganhat as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 2,359 1,252 1,107
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 376 202 174
Scheduled Castes (SC) 582 303 279
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 469 251 218
Literate Population 1,402 850 552
Illiterate Population 957 402 555

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Jiganhat village:

  • The total population of Jiganhat village is around 2,359, including approximately 1,252 males and 1,107 females, with a sex ratio of 884 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 376 children aged 0–6 years in Jiganhat village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Jiganhat village has 582 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 469 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Jiganhat village is about 59.43%, with male literacy at 67.89% and female literacy at 49.86%.
  • There are around 552 households in Jiganhat village.

Connectivity of Jiganhat

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Jiganhat. As per the 2011 stats, Jiganhat had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
